Title

Thermal performance of Co-current & Counter current Flow Double Pipe Heat Exchanger Using Different Nano Fluids

Abstract

In heat exchanger heat is transfer from the higher to lower temperature difference and transfer of heat is an important aspect of the heat transfer application. The efficiency is depending upon the amount of transfer heat and mode of heat transfer. Heat is transfer from hot to cold fluid through wall max heat can transfer based on the heat transfer coefficient of transferring medium and the thermal conductivity of material. To increase efficiency heat transfer between small temperatures should be increased; this can be done by increasing the efficiency of the working fluid. In this experiment, heat transfer from hot fluid to cold fluid by Double pipe heat exchanger is experimentally investigated by using different Nano particles like Al2O3, CuO, SiO2, Ethylene-glycol and Water to get better heat transfer, the same thing is validated in CFD analysis. The experiment is performed at Laminar flow under different flow arrangements like Parallel flow and Counter flow. Same flow variations are validated in CFD analysis.
